博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
Ionic学习
阅读量:4918 次
发布时间:2019-06-11

本文共 962 字,大约阅读时间需要 3 分钟。

1. 原来Http不能直接加在普通类里,下面的报错

import { Component } from '@angular/core';import { NavController } from 'ionic-angular';import { Http } from '@angular/http';@Component({  selector: 'page-about',  templateUrl: 'about.html'})export class AboutPage {  constructor(public navCtrl: NavController, http: Http) {  }}

如果是服务,就ok

import { Injectable } from '@angular/core';import { Http } from '@angular/http';import 'rxjs/add/operator/map';@Injectable()export class HttpClientProvider {  constructor(public http: Http) {    console.log('Hello HttpClientProvider Provider');  }}

 2. Ionic2的语法好变态。

报错:   Uncaught (in promise): Error: No provider for Http! Error: No provider for Http! at injectionError 

解决的办法居然是:在src/app/app.module.ts里面加上

import { HttpModule } from '@angular/http';

并且在@NgModule里面的imports里面加上HttpModule

2017-09-27

如果发现ionic2页面切换的时候,有残影,就是由A页面切到B页面,B页面已经显示了,A页面才慢慢地,慢慢地消失。

解决办法,A或B页面的HTML代码被包在<ion-content>标签里。

 

转载于:https://www.cnblogs.com/angelshelter/p/7485046.html

你可能感兴趣的文章
包含单引号的sql
查看>>
HTML 基础 2
查看>>
Java 最常见 200+ 面试题全解析:面试必备(转载)
查看>>
LinkedList
查看>>
Spring框架下PropertyPlaceholderConfigurer类配置roperties文件
查看>>
SQL查询优化
查看>>
使用子查询
查看>>
SD卡调试关键点
查看>>
Hadoop HBase Phoenix 版本
查看>>
深入Java集合学习系列:ConcurrentHashSet简单实现
查看>>
[原创]独立模式安装Hive
查看>>
Spark MLlib Deep Learning Convolution Neural Network (深度学习-卷积神经网络)3.1
查看>>
LeetCode My Solution: Minimum Depth of Binary Tree
查看>>
Objective-C中的Category(分类)
查看>>
浅谈python可迭代对象,迭代器
查看>>
python 多分类任务中按照类别分层采样
查看>>
Java(23)_ String类常用方法
查看>>
IOS开发网络篇—XML介绍
查看>>
Spider-four
查看>>
asp.net中动态修改网页Title的几种方法
查看>>